/// Given the name of a binary file, pick the most recently updated binary
/// out of all the profiles
fn find_bin(name: &str) -> Option<PathBuf> {
    // search in the compilation directory
    let target_dir = PathBuf::from(env!("CARGO_MANIFEST_DIR")).join("../../target/");

    // walk through the profiles and find the most recently updated binary
    // out of all the profiles, ignoring
    let (path, _created) = PROFILES
        .iter()
        .filter_map(|profile| {
            let file = target_dir.join(format!("{profile}/{name}"));
            if !file.exists() {
                return None;
            }

            file.metadata()
                .and_then(|p| p.created())
                .ok()
                .map(|create_time| (file, create_time))
        })
        .sorted_by(|(_, a_created), (_, b_created)| b_created.cmp(a_created))
        .next()?;

    Some(path)
}

/// Resolve a binary source into a path, downloading the binary if necessary
fn check_bin(path: &PathBuf) -> Result<(), BinResolveError> {
    // ensure target path exists
    if !path.exists() {
        return Err(BinResolveError::NonExistant(path.clone()));
    }

    // ensure file permissions are set execute
    let perms = path
        .metadata()
        .map_err(|e| BinResolveError::AccessDenied(path.clone(), e))?
        .permissions();
    if perms.mode() != 0o755 {
        std::fs::set_permissions(path, std::fs::Permissions::from_mode(0o755))
            .map_err(|e| BinResolveError::SetPermissions(path.clone(), e))?;
    }

    Ok(())
}
